poc of functions

This commit is contained in:
Sotig
2026-05-29 11:44:41 +03:00
parent 07cd9ebac9
commit 778380dc35
15 changed files with 924 additions and 56 deletions

22
docker/Dockerfile.prod Normal file
View File

@@ -0,0 +1,22 @@
FROM fedora:45
RUN dnf install -y golang prusa-slicer f3d glibc-langpack-en && dnf clean all
ENV LANG=en_US.UTF-8
WORKDIR /build
COPY ../uvtools /usr/share/uvtools
COPY ../go.mod go.mod
COPY ../go.sum go.sum
COPY ../cmd cmd
COPY ../configs configs
COPY ../internal internal
RUN go build -o /bin/slic3r-api ./cmd
RUN rm -rf /build/*
ENV LIBGL_ALWAYS_SOFTWARE=1
CMD [ "/bin/slic3r-api" ]